Remembrance of Phone Numbers Past

LuLu LoLo is an international performance artist/playwright/actor. She has written and performed seven one-person plays Off-Broadway highlighting the struggle of women in New York City’s past. LuLu was “The Gentleman of 14 Street” for AiOP 2011: Ritual, and the “14 Street NewsBoy” for AIOP 2009: Sign.

LuLu LoLo, as “Telephone Operator Loretta” circa 1940, complete with vintage headset, will attempt to connect passersby with the earliest telephone number they remember. All callers will be invited to leave a voice message to the past. At the end of each day’s performance, LuLu will post these audio messages on the blog: Remembrance of Phone Numbers Past.
